From Chavannes-Des-Bois to Grangettes by bus and train

To get from Chavannes-Des-Bois to Grangettes in Geneve,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the 55 bus from Chavannes-Des-Bois station to Genève-Aéroport, Terminal station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the IR15 train and finally take the 471 bus from Romont Fr, Gare station to Grangettes, Village station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 7 hr 36 min. The bus and train schedule from Chavannes-Des-Bois may change.
